Abu Dhabi Boosts Recycling
- November 05, 2025
Abu Dhabi's Department of Municipalities and Transport (DMT) today, November 5, 2025, unveiled an innovative smart recycling incentives program designed to dramatically boost waste diversion from landfills. The program, "Green Rewards Abu Dhabi," leverages smart technology to encourage both individual residents and businesses to actively participate in recycling efforts across the emirate. This initiative is a cornerstone of Abu Dhabi's broader sustainability agenda and its commitment to achieving zero waste targets.Under the "Green Rewards" program, participants will earn redeemable points for properly sorting and depositing recyclable materials at designated smart recycling hubs and through scheduled curbside collections. These points can then be exchanged for discounts at participating retail outlets, utility bill reductions, or even contributions to local environmental charities. The system utilizes QR codes and digital tracking to ensure transparency and reward consistent positive behavior.The program is designed to be user-friendly and highly accessible, with a dedicated mobile application providing information on recycling locations, material guidelines, and point tracking. For English-speaking expats, the app and all communication materials will be available in multiple languages, ensuring ease of participation. This move is anticipated to not only reduce waste but also cultivate a stronger sense of environmental responsibility within the community, fostering a cleaner and greener Abu Dhabi for future generations.
